Output bb66ae7689703354bcdf995f9c892107b309c7abb63af551efdefe8e9935cff5:0
- value
- 18273383
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 192864dace1e4c7d0b79ea5cfe6c80909986b765 OP_EQUAL
- address
- MACBWr85qCWg57kdLB66ZmddpDJvuqstza
- transaction
- bb66ae7689703354bcdf995f9c892107b309c7abb63af551efdefe8e9935cff5
- spent
- true